B2B platforms serve as intermediaries between manufacturers and suppliers, allowing them to connect and transact efficiently. These platforms provide a marketplace where businesses can showcase their products, making it easier for buyers to discover and purchase goods. With features such as advanced search filters and user reviews, B2B platforms enhance transparency and trust, which are critical in international trade.
By leveraging these platforms, companies can reduce transaction costs and speed up the procurement process. Traditional methods of exporting often involve complex logistics and paperwork, which can deter small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) from entering international markets. B2B platforms simplify these processes by offering integrated solutions that handle everything from payment processing to shipping logistics.
One of the most significant advantages of B2B platforms is their ability to bridge geographical gaps. Suppliers can reach manufacturers across the globe without the need for intermediaries, expanding their market presence. This global reach encourages competition and innovation, as companies strive to offer better prices and services to attract international buyers.
As we look to the future, the trend towards digitalization in trade is likely to continue. The integ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ning in B2B platforms promises to enhance the user experience further by providing personalized product recommendations and optimizing supply chain processes. Additionally, as sustainability becomes increasingly important, platforms are also starting to prioritize eco-friendly practices by showcasing suppliers who adhere to sustainable manufacturing processes.
